    Musk’s X appoints ‘king of virality’ in bid to boost growth

    Elon Musk has appointed a product developer chargeable for a number of profitable youth-focused social media apps to a senior position at X.

    Nikita Bier has been made X’s head of product three years after publicly suggesting on the platform – then generally known as Twitter – that it ought to make use of him.

    “I’ve formally posted my technique to the highest,” he wrote in a post on X asserting the position.

    X has been on a rollercoaster experience because it was purchased by the world’s richest man for $44bn (£38.1bn) in October 2022.

    It has confronted problems with advertisers, seen high profile users quit and wrestled with the emergence of recent rivals Bluesky and Threads.

    Nonetheless, consultants say Mr Bier’s appointment might increase its prospects with a key demographic.

    Drew Benvie, chief govt of social media consultancy Battenhall, stated Mr Bier’s expertise in creating options that have interaction youthful customers, like nameless polling, makes him hopeful his arrival might deliver some “X-factor” to the platform.

    “Getting that knack for what customers need, and Gen Z customers particularly, is exactly what X wants proper now to show issues round, as all shouldn’t be misplaced for the once-greatest social community,” he informed the BBC.

    Profitable – and controversial

    A former pupil on the College of California, Berkeley, Mr Bier grew to prominence after launching a slew of nameless apps aimed toward teenagers.

    These included tbh (an acronym for “to be sincere”), a platform permitting US highschool college students to take part in nameless, pleasant polls. It was acquired by Meta in 2017.

    In 2023, his compliments-focused app Fuel was purchased by Discord, after it climbed up US app obtain charts.

    Enterprise capital agency Lightspeed referred to Mr Bier because the “king of virality” when he joined them as an advisor last year.

    However the means by which Bier’s now defunct app tbh reportedly focused youthful customers had been additionally considerably controversial.

    Buzzfeed reported in 2018 that it had obtained a memo through which tbh’s founders informed Fb colleagues, post-acquisition, of “a psychological trick” that might be used to amass teen sign-ups.

    It included scouring Instagram for highschool college students’ accounts, it stated.

    In his publish on X Mr Bier described his new employer as “crucial social community on this planet”.

    “Whereas I already spend each waking hour on this app, I will now be spending that point serving to others unlock that very same worth,” he stated.

    This would come with “leveraging the facility” of X’s generative AI chatbot Grok to develop “hyper-relevant timelines,” he added.

    X’s utilization and recognition has fluctuated beneath Musk’s management of the platform.

    He stated in March that the platform had greater than 600m month-to-month energetic customers.

    However in accordance with Pew Analysis Centre findings published in December, 17% of US stated they use X – down from 23% in 2022 and 33% a decade in the past.

    Expertise tensions

    The appointment of Mr Bier at X comes at a time when tech corporations are jostling for prime employees, particularly sought-after engineers, to spearhead their AI improvement.

    Mark Zuckerberg introduced a brand new “superintelligence” staff at Meta on Monday, after stories it had focused OpenAI employees with $100m-plus compensation offers.

    It consists of Nat Friedman, former boss of software program improvement platform GitHub, Alexandr Wang of information annotation agency Scale AI and co-creators of OpenAI’s fashions.

    One OpenAI govt likened the corporate’s strategy to its employees with large compensation affords to a break-in, according to an internal memo seen by Wired.

    Mark Chen, its chief analysis officer, reportedly stated he was working with OpenAI boss Sam Altman on “inventive methods to recognise and reward prime expertise”.
